Output 40d25d53e15aca81c28a02e3233214de684081bc0cf1f24ceac1d14665628d15:0

value
18756421
script pubkey
OP_0 OP_PUSHBYTES_32 6f11ca4bdbcac3b2e37ee32805286f8fbdc9547d595c937e10c80c6b1d1256e8
address
bc1qdugu5j7metpm9cm7uv5q22r0377uj4rat9wfxlsseqxxk8gj2m5quyn39z
transaction
40d25d53e15aca81c28a02e3233214de684081bc0cf1f24ceac1d14665628d15
spent
true